Role of Veterinary Science in Rural Development
Dr. Ashwani Kumar Singh , C/O Healthy Paws Pet Clinic ,Saket Nagar, Kanpur
Introduction
Rural development is the process of improving the quality of life and economic well-being of people living in villages and remote areas. In countries like India, where a large portion of the population depends on agriculture and livestock, veterinary science plays a crucial role in strengthening rural livelihoods. Veterinary science is not limited to the treatment of animals; it includes animal healthcare, disease prevention, breeding management, nutrition, public health, food safety, livestock production, extension education, and rural entrepreneurship.
Livestock has always been an integral part of rural life. Cattle, buffaloes, goats, sheep, poultry, pigs, and other domestic animals provide milk, meat, eggs, wool, manure, transport, and income to rural households. Veterinary science ensures the health and productivity of these animals, thereby supporting the economic stability of farmers. Healthy livestock directly contributes to improved agricultural productivity, better nutrition, employment generation, women empowerment, and poverty reduction.
In developing countries, especially in India, small and marginal farmers depend heavily on livestock for daily income. Livestock acts as a “living bank” during financial crises. Veterinary services help prevent diseases, reduce mortality, improve reproductive efficiency, and increase production of milk, meat, and eggs. Veterinary professionals also contribute to zoonotic disease control, food safety, and public health through vaccination and surveillance programs.
The contribution of veterinary science to rural development has increased significantly in recent decades due to scientific advancements, government schemes, dairy cooperatives, artificial insemination programs, and livestock insurance initiatives. Veterinary institutions, universities, and research organizations are continuously developing technologies to improve livestock productivity and rural livelihoods.
This article discusses the multifaceted role of veterinary science in rural development, including its contribution to livestock production, employment generation, women empowerment, public health, poverty alleviation, environmental sustainability, and rural economy.
Veterinary Science and Livestock Development
Livestock development is one of the most important pillars of rural development. Veterinary science supports livestock production through disease prevention, scientific breeding, nutrition management, and modern healthcare practices. India possesses one of the world’s largest livestock populations, including cattle, buffaloes, goats, sheep, and poultry. Livestock contributes significantly to agricultural GDP and supports millions of rural families.
Veterinary professionals help farmers improve productivity through:
- Vaccination programs
- Deworming schedules
- Disease diagnosis
- Artificial insemination
- Nutritional guidance
- Scientific farm management
- Reproductive healthcare
These services reduce mortality and improve the efficiency of livestock farming.
Diseases such as Foot and Mouth Disease (FMD), Haemorrhagic Septicaemia, Brucellosis, Mastitis, Rabies, and Avian Influenza can cause severe economic losses. Veterinary science minimizes these losses through preventive healthcare measures and timely treatment. Disease-free animals produce more milk, meat, and eggs, thereby increasing farmers’ income.
Scientific breeding programs conducted by veterinarians also improve the genetic quality of livestock. Artificial insemination and selective breeding enhance milk yield, growth rate, fertility, and disease resistance in animals. Crossbreeding programs have greatly improved dairy production in many rural regions.
Veterinary science also supports poultry, goat farming, piggery, and sheep farming, which are highly suitable for landless labourers and small farmers. These enterprises require less investment and provide quick returns, making them ideal for rural employment generation.
Contribution to Dairy Development
Dairy farming is one of the most important sources of rural income. India is the world’s leading milk producer, and veterinary science has played a major role in achieving this position. Veterinarians help maintain animal health, improve reproductive efficiency, and increase milk production.
Key veterinary contributions to dairy development include:
- Artificial insemination and breed improvement
- Treatment of reproductive disorders
- Mastitis control
- Vaccination against infectious diseases
- Nutritional management
- Calf care programs
- Dairy farm advisory services
Healthy dairy animals produce better quality milk and higher yields. Veterinary guidance regarding balanced feeding, mineral supplementation, and disease prevention significantly improves milk productivity.
Dairy cooperatives have transformed rural economies by providing assured markets and fair prices to milk producers. Veterinary support services are essential for the success of dairy cooperatives because they ensure healthy and productive animals.
The White Revolution in India succeeded largely due to improvements in veterinary healthcare, breeding programs, and organized dairy systems. Millions of rural households benefited from increased milk production and stable income opportunities.
Veterinary Science and Employment Generation
Veterinary science creates both direct and indirect employment opportunities in rural areas. Livestock farming itself provides employment to farmers, laborers, transport workers, dairy operators, feed manufacturers, and traders. Veterinary services further expand employment opportunities.
Veterinary science generates employment in the following sectors:
- Dairy farming
- Poultry farming
- Goat farming
- Sheep rearing
- Piggery
- Feed manufacturing
- Veterinary pharmaceuticals
- Artificial insemination services
- Animal husbandry extension work
- Meat processing industries
- Veterinary clinics and hospitals
Livestock farming is especially important for small farmers, landless labourers, and rural youth. Unlike crop farming, livestock provides regular daily income through milk, eggs, and animal products.
Government skill development initiatives in the livestock sector are helping rural youth gain technical knowledge related to animal care, dairy management, poultry farming, and entrepreneurship.
Veterinary science also supports self-employment. Many rural youths establish dairy farms, poultry farms, pet clinics, feed stores, and breeding centres after receiving training.
Women Empowerment through Veterinary Science
Women play a central role in livestock management in rural areas. They are actively involved in feeding, milking, cleaning sheds, caring for calves, and marketing dairy products. Veterinary science empowers rural women by improving livestock productivity and increasing household income.
Women benefit from veterinary science in several ways:
- Better milk production increases family income.
- Training programs improve livestock management skills.
- Small-scale poultry and goat farming provide financial independence.
- Self-help groups engage in dairy and livestock enterprises.
- Improved animal health reduces workload and losses.
Many rural women participate in dairy cooperatives and livestock-based microenterprises. Veterinary extension programs educate women about vaccination, feeding, hygiene, and disease prevention.
Livestock farming is often referred to as the “ATM of rural women” because it provides quick cash during emergencies. Veterinary services protect this important economic resource.
Empowering women through livestock development improves family nutrition, education of children, and overall social welfare.
Veterinary Science and Poverty Alleviation
Poverty is one of the major challenges in rural areas. Veterinary science contributes to poverty reduction by increasing livestock productivity and generating income opportunities.
Livestock acts as an economic safety net for poor households. Even landless farmers can rear goats, poultry, pigs, or dairy animals. Veterinary care helps maintain the health and productivity of these animals, ensuring stable income generation.
The poor are especially vulnerable to livestock diseases because animal deaths can destroy their livelihoods. Veterinary interventions such as vaccination, deworming, and disease surveillance prevent such losses.
Livestock products also improve household nutrition. Milk, eggs, and meat provide essential proteins, vitamins, and minerals, especially for children and pregnant women.
Government schemes related to animal husbandry, dairy development, and livestock insurance further support poor farmers. Livestock insurance programs reduce financial risks associated with animal deaths.
Thus, veterinary science plays a significant role in improving economic security and reducing rural poverty.
Veterinary Science and Public Health
Veterinary science is closely connected with public health because many diseases can spread from animals to humans. These diseases are called zoonotic diseases. Examples include rabies, brucellosis, tuberculosis, anthrax, and avian influenza.
Veterinarians protect human health by:
- Controlling zoonotic diseases
- Monitoring food safety
- Conducting vaccination programs
- Ensuring hygienic milk and meat production
- Preventing disease outbreaks
Rabies vaccination programs conducted by veterinarians save thousands of human lives every year. Meat inspection and milk quality testing also prevent the spread of food-borne diseases.
The concept of “One Health” emphasizes the connection between human health, animal health, and environmental health. Veterinary science is an essential component of this integrated approach.
During disease outbreaks such as avian influenza, veterinarians work closely with public health authorities to prevent transmission and control infection.
Safe livestock products improve nutrition and health standards in rural communities.
Role in Food Security and Nutrition
Food security means ensuring the availability of sufficient, safe, and nutritious food for all people. Veterinary science contributes significantly to food security by improving livestock productivity and reducing animal diseases.
Livestock products such as milk, meat, eggs, and fish are rich sources of high-quality protein and essential nutrients. Veterinary healthcare improves the production and quality of these foods.
Healthy animals produce:
- More milk
- Better meat quality
- Higher egg production
- Improved reproductive performance
Malnutrition remains a major issue in rural areas, especially among children. Increased availability of animal protein improves nutritional status and supports healthy growth.
Veterinary nutrition experts also guide farmers regarding balanced feeding, mineral supplementation, and fodder management. Improved nutrition leads to healthier livestock and higher productivity.
Thus, veterinary science contributes directly to national food and nutritional security.
Veterinary Science and Agricultural Sustainability
Livestock and agriculture are closely interconnected. Veterinary science supports sustainable agriculture in many ways.
Animal manure improves soil fertility and reduces dependence on chemical fertilizers. Bullocks and draught animals still contribute to farming operations in many rural areas.
Integrated farming systems combining crops and livestock increase farm efficiency and income stability. Livestock consumes crop residues, while manure enriches the soil.
Veterinary science promotes sustainable livestock production through:
- Disease control
- Scientific feeding
- Waste management
- Environmental protection
- Breed conservation
Indigenous breeds are often more resistant to diseases and climate stress. Conservation of native breeds is important for sustainable agriculture and biodiversity protection.
Veterinarians also advise farmers regarding climate-resilient livestock management practices and efficient resource utilization.
Role in Rural Entrepreneurship
Veterinary science encourages rural entrepreneurship through livestock-based enterprises. Many rural youths and farmers establish businesses related to dairy farming, poultry farming, goat rearing, feed production, and veterinary services.
Examples of livestock-based enterprises include:
- Commercial dairy farms
- Poultry hatcheries
- Goat breeding units
- Pig farms
- Feed manufacturing
- Milk processing units
- Meat processing industries
- Veterinary pharmacies
These enterprises create employment and stimulate rural economic growth.
Veterinary professionals provide technical guidance related to disease management, nutrition, breeding, and farm management. Scientific knowledge increases productivity and profitability.
Government support programs and training initiatives further promote livestock entrepreneurship.
Veterinary Extension Education
Veterinary extension education involves transferring scientific knowledge and technologies to livestock farmers. Many rural farmers are unaware of modern animal husbandry practices. Veterinary extension programs help bridge this knowledge gap.
Veterinary extension activities include:
- Farmer training programs
- Awareness camps
- Vaccination drives
- Demonstrations
- Mobile veterinary clinics
- Educational campaigns
Extension workers educate farmers regarding:
- Disease prevention
- Balanced feeding
- Scientific housing
- Reproductive management
- Clean milk production
- Hygienic animal care
Awareness and education improve livestock productivity and reduce losses.
Digital technologies and mobile applications are now enhancing veterinary extension services. Farmers can access expert advice, disease alerts, and management information through digital platforms.
Veterinary Science and Disaster Management
Natural disasters such as floods, droughts, earthquakes, and cyclones severely affect livestock and rural livelihoods. Veterinary science plays an important role in disaster management and rehabilitation.
Veterinary teams provide:
- Emergency animal healthcare
- Vaccination programs
- Disease surveillance
- Feed and fodder support
- Rescue operations
- Rehabilitation services
Protecting livestock during disasters is essential because animals are valuable assets for rural families.
After disasters, veterinarians help prevent disease outbreaks and restore livestock production systems. They also advise farmers regarding drought-resistant breeds and climate adaptation strategies.
Role in Environmental Protection
Veterinary science contributes to environmental sustainability through proper livestock management practices.
Poorly managed livestock systems can cause pollution, disease spread, and environmental degradation. Veterinarians promote eco-friendly practices such as:
- Proper waste disposal
- Biogas production
- Scientific manure management
- Sustainable grazing
- Disease control
Biogas generated from animal waste provides clean energy in rural areas and reduces dependence on firewood.
Veterinary experts also work on reducing greenhouse gas emissions from livestock production through improved feeding and management practices.
Conservation of indigenous breeds helps maintain biodiversity and ecological balance.
Veterinary Research and Innovation
Research and innovation are essential for improving livestock productivity and rural development. Veterinary scientists develop vaccines, medicines, diagnostic tools, and improved management practices.
Research areas include:
- Disease control
- Vaccine development
- Genetic improvement
- Animal nutrition
- Reproductive biotechnology
- Food safety
- Climate resilience
Veterinary research institutions and universities contribute significantly to rural development through technology generation and farmer-oriented solutions. Institutions like ICAR-Indian Veterinary Research Institute have strengthened India’s veterinary education and livestock development system.
Modern technologies such as artificial insemination, embryo transfer, genomic selection, and precision livestock farming are improving productivity and efficiency.
Government Initiatives Supporting Veterinary Development
Governments play a major role in promoting veterinary science and livestock development. Several schemes support animal healthcare, dairy farming, poultry production, and rural entrepreneurship.
Important government initiatives include:
- National Livestock Mission
- Rashtriya Gokul Mission
- Livestock Health and Disease Control Program
- National Dairy Plan
- Livestock Insurance Scheme
- Skill development programs for rural youth
These programs improve veterinary infrastructure, disease control, breed improvement, and farmer training.
Digital veterinary services and mobile clinics are increasing access to animal healthcare in remote villages.
Recent policy reforms supporting livestock enterprises and insurance programs further strengthen rural economies.
Challenges Faced by Veterinary Science in Rural Areas
Despite significant progress, veterinary science still faces several challenges in rural development.
Major challenges include:
- Shortage of veterinarians in rural areas
- Inadequate veterinary infrastructure
- Lack of awareness among farmers
- Poor disease surveillance systems
- Limited diagnostic facilities
- Insufficient funding
- High cost of veterinary medicines
- Poor transportation and communication facilities
Many remote villages still lack access to veterinary hospitals and trained professionals. Farmers often depend on unqualified practitioners.
Climate change and emerging diseases are creating additional challenges for livestock health management.
Strengthening veterinary education, infrastructure, and extension services is necessary for sustainable rural development.
Future Prospects of Veterinary Science in Rural Development
The future of veterinary science is closely linked with technological advancement, digitalization, and sustainable livestock production.
Emerging trends include:
- Telemedicine for livestock
- Artificial intelligence in disease diagnosis
- Precision livestock farming
- Genomic breeding
- Climate-smart livestock management
- Digital extension services
These technologies can improve animal healthcare accessibility and productivity in rural areas.
Increasing demand for milk, meat, eggs, and animal products will continue to create opportunities for livestock development and veterinary services.
The “One Health” approach will further strengthen collaboration between veterinary and human healthcare sectors.
Veterinary science will remain essential for achieving food security, public health, sustainable agriculture, and rural prosperity.
